>Another thing mentioned last time in a similar thread was top-posting. 
>While I have harrassed the online community a lot with my top posted 
>mails, I am trying to change that, is there any guidelines available for 
>this? Sometimes I feel that if my message is starting on the second page 
>of the mail, no-one is going to read it.

That is why you do inline posting, delete what you aren't replying to and 
just reply to the parts as you get to them.
